We must crush illicit drug syndicates – Tinubu
President Bola Tinubu has declared that African governments must crush illicit drug syndicates in the continent.
The President, therefore, implored heads of national drug law enforcement agencies in Africa to renew the fight against substance abuse and illicit drug trafficking in their respective countries.
